Father Alvaro Pío was born October
6, 1971, in Corozál, a small city in Colombia. During
his early school years he was active in parish youth groups,
in particular, a group dedicated to the Holy Infancy, which
did local missionary work. When he heard about Trinity Missions,
he was immediately attracted to our missionary style of working
with the laity. In 1996, he entered Trinity Missions
House of Formation in Costa Rica. After completing our novitiate
and his Philosophy and Theology courses, he was ordained on
May 10, 2003, in Colombia. His first priestly mission assignment
is in Tallahassee, Florida.
